Get ready for a showdown this Thursday as the Philly 76ers take on the Utah Jazz. In their last face-off on Jan. 6, the Jazz secured a 120-109 victory. The historical series stands at 59-49 in favor of the Jazz.

Recent Form: The 76ers, on a four-game losing streak, face the Jazz with Joel Embiid's injury adding to their challenges. The Jazz, currently 10th in the West, dropped two straight games.

Starting Lineups: Injuries hit the 76ers hard, missing key players, while the Jazz start with a healthy lineup.

Betting Tips: Keep an eye on Tobias Harris, with an over/under of 24.5 points, as he takes charge in Embiid and Maxey's potential absence. Markkanen, with an over/under of 23.5 points, has a favorable matchup against a depleted Philly squad.

Prediction: The Jazz, favored at home, are expected to cover the spread against a struggling 76ers squad dealing with injuries. Without Embiid, Utah holds the advantage. Expect the Jazz to secure the win, with Philly likely struggling to reach the 233.5-point total without key players. Game on!
